Contact our team

Knowledgeable. Always available.

Send a message

Your questions are important to us. That's why our team is available 24/7.

Name*
Company/Business
Email*
Phone
Message*
Location

1528 Star Top Rd. Unit 5
Ottawa, Ontario
K1B 3W6

Phone

888-425-0222

Hours

Mon-Fri: 9am - 5pm
Sat-Sun: Closed

General Support is available Mon-Fri 9-5

Ready to start?

Talk to our experts at 888-425-0222 or submit your details online.